Following the release of “No Way” with VSTRV, CASH ONLY makes a bold return with his latest single, “Move Slow.” Out now via his imprint, Famous When Dead Records, the track marks the label’s seventh official release.
The British producer has been making serious waves in the electronic dance scene—launching Famous When Dead back on Feb. 21 and locking in major summer gigs at Glastonbury, Hi Ibiza, Defected Croatia, Reading Festival, Parklife, and Pikes Ibiza.
“Move Slow,” a smooth collaboration with London vocalist Maisie Ma’e, is a vibrant afro-house cut. It’s a feel-good track with breezy energy and a lush atmosphere—think beachside daydreams and sunset soundscapes.
CASH ONLY promises more music on the way, including fresh collabs. The label, he says, is rooted in storytelling and substance—not fleeting trends.
“We didn’t just want to build a label, we wanted to build a world. One that lives through a track, a T-shirt, a short film, or a full sensory club experience. Immersive, innovative, and continually pushing forward,” CASH ONLY says.
